Rahman-Maskaev

Rahman-Maskaev

Rahman weighed in at 235 which is perfect for him and I know he trained hard for this one. Maskaev at 238 is a little heavier than his last few but he's still in top shape.

When these guys fought 7 years ago, Rahman was up 70-63/68-65/68-65 before he got overconfident and caught in the 8th round. Rahman is a Top Rank fighter who is hosting this event in LV where Arum has plenty of pull. Given the scores of the first fight and the influence here, I think Rahman wins if it goes to the cards.

So the fight comes down to who has the better chin, both guys have power so it all depends on who can take others shot. I'm almost positive that Rahman's chin will hold up this time, and Maskaev with his glass jaw is in serious trouble.

Just look at what has happened since these guys last fought. Rahman has gone the distance with Toney, Ruiz, and Tua. He took plenty of good shots from C. Sanders and L. Lewis before knocking them both out. The only time Rahman has been stopped since Oleg was by Lewis who was on a mission that night, no one could take those right hands.

Now lets look at Maskaev's chin, I recall reading an interview where Oleg said he was getting hurt by Rahman's punches prior to stopping him. Sounds like he knew he was about to be stopped so he went for the KO and got lucky. Just look at Oleg's losses since the Rahman fight, stopped by K. Johnson in the 4th round, stopped by Goofi Whitaker in the 2nd round, stopped by C. Sanders in the 8th round, the other C. Sanders who's fat and horrible. I didn't see the fights, but I read that Oleg was even hurt a few times by Sam and Defiagon in his last few outings. I think he's in big trouble tonight.


I played and posted Maskaev +298 and +250, also have Maskaev +16.5 points +137. All of which was based on value with full intensions of hedging or scalping later. If Rahman weighed in at 250, I'd be letting it ride, at 235 I know what to expect. With Rahman still -225 at Bet365 the time is now...
